Defrost the freezer periodically to prevent excessive frost buildup.
Clean the interior with mild soap and water during each defrost cycle.
Keep the exterior vents and coils dust-free for efficient cooling.
Check the door gasket regularly to ensure a proper seal.
Avoid overloading to allow air circulation for consistent freezing.
